Guest House. Beach front location. Highly elegant. Greenmount House in Dingle has been owned and run by the Curran family since 1977. With an elevated position offering views of Dingle Bay, this elegant County Kerry guest house provides free parking and Wi-Fi and an extensive breakfast menu. A full Irish breakfast room is served in the dining room looking out to Dingle Bay and the surrounding hills. Each room has a TV, telephone and tea and coffee facilities. All have an en suite bathroom with a hairdryer and complimentary toiletries, and some have sea or garden views. Other options include smoked salmon with poached eggs, and pancakes with maple syrup, as well as fruit, yoghurt, cheese, freshly baked bread, scones and homemade preserves. Packed lunches are also available. Greenmount House is a 5-minute walk from Dingle’s brightly coloured town centre, with independent shops, cafés and traditional Irish pubs.
